American Mile Markers

A guy named Matt Frondorf drove all the way from New York City to San Francisco and took pictures at every mile marker. His results are 3,304 different pictures forming the “Taken on the Road: American Mile Markers” project.It’s an interesting way to see America, one little photo slice at...
